Send us Fan MailWe connect the dots between chronic inflammation, stem cell degradation, and why targeting immune overdrive can change pain, brain fog, and aging trajectories. We share how low-dose naltrexone and peptide stacking offer simpler, safer paths beyond polypharmacy.• inflammation’s role in degrading stem cells and repair• case study: fibromyalgia and Sjögren’s flares• why LDN supports immune modulation and mood• LDN use cases: neuroinflammation, long COVID, MS• peptide stacking with NAD and glutathione• reducing polypharmacy with targeted protocols• longevity framing: energy, sleep, mobility, resilience• practical dosing notes and safety profilePlease like, subscribe, share, follow, all the thingsEndorsement Thanks for tuning in to today’s episode!Ready to take the next step in your health journey?
